Pythagoras Theorem

          
Pythagoras Theorem:In any right angled triangle, the square made on the longest side (Hypotenuse) is equal to the sum of the squares made on the remaining two sides (Perpendicular and Base).

Mathematically:                                           

1) h2 = p2 + b2
 

Similarly:

2) p2 = h2 - b2

3) b2 = h2 - p2
